Description

Over forty years ago Michael Hilliar designed a range of jewelry with 12 Irish symbols. The images represent the most important stages of our Irish History.

Michael who resides in Dublin won an award for this clever design and over the years added many new items to his collection.

Since his retirement this is a rare find.

This sterling silver bracelet would be a favorite among Irish people. The chain on the bracelet are made of very solid heavy belcher links. The oval disc has a Celtic Cross in the center which was such a distinctive expression of Christianity.

St Patrick is the first symbol to appear on the disc and perhaps one of the most important. Our patron saint changed the course of history in the 5th century when he began his mission of converting Ireland to Christianity.

The last symbol is the question mark to indicate what is the future or Quo Vadis.
